Transaction e69189254371260e53592083f05b41bd2b8b1289353b73c75cf939ddcbef3403

2 Input
2 Outputs
  • e69189254371260e53592083f05b41bd2b8b1289353b73c75cf939ddcbef3403:0
  • value  7270
    address  1FPHhb23a5hNjZ2HgS8iAoTpSCK3pLxKU4
  • e69189254371260e53592083f05b41bd2b8b1289353b73c75cf939ddcbef3403:1
  • value  37970000
    address  3LnWp4sF3TmujnhHjceqLy5EeLAjsrHzNA